Key Responsibilities
• Design, develop, and optimize backend services using Go and microservices architecture.
• Parallelize and enhance the performance of the data enrichment pipeline to improve throughput and scalability.
• Build, configure, and maintain data feeds for external Ad Partners, ensuring reliability and data accuracy.
• Work with Kafka for event-driven data streaming and real-time data processing.
• Design and interact with databases to support high-volume, low-latency applications.
• Collaborate with cross-functional teams to deliver project milestones on time.
• Participate in code reviews, debugging, and performance tuning to ensure high-quality deliverables.
• Contribute to general project-related backend development and system improvements.
Required Skills & Qualifications
• Strong experience with Go (Golang) in backend development.
• Hands-on experience with Kafka or similar messaging/streaming platforms.
• Solid understanding of microservices architecture and distributed systems.
• Experience working with databases (SQL and/or NoSQL).
• Ability to design scalable, high-performance backend systems.
• Experience working in Agile or fast-paced project environments.